What kind of fin configurations are more suitable for space applications and why?

In space applications, the mass of the system plays a very crucial role in the design of any machine/device. The cost is not a big factor in space application because of bigger funding but the weight of the machinery is.
More weight = More Inertia/ More Drag = More Fuel = Bigger Fuel Tanks = Again More Weight
Fins with triangular and parabolic profiles contain less material and are more efficient than the ones with rectangular profiles. Therefore triangular and parabolic fins are used in space applications.
